If you are using the built-in AOL browser and are having trouble viewing the Java version of the tour please read the following for suggestions to solve the problem. AOL Graphics Compression is not compatible with the Java version of the tour.

Option 1: Turn off your AOL Web browser's graphics compression.

   AOL Version 3 Instructions to turn off graphics compression: (You may keep this page visible in your browser while you follow these instructions)

  1. Open your preferences using the pref button above (it looks like this AOL pref Button).
     
  2. Choose the Web Graphics Tab (it looks like thisAOL Graphic Tab).
     
  3. Make sure the option is not checked (it looks like thisAOL Grapgic Option Box).
     
  4. Press the APPLY button at the bottom of the window and then the OK button.
     
  5. Now either press the back button or click here to return to the tour.

   AOL Version 4 Instructions to turn off graphics compression:

  1. Click on MyAOL on your AOL toolbar.
     
  2. Choose Preferences.
     
  3. Choose the WWW icon.
     
  4. Choose the Web Graphics Tab (it looks like thisAOL Graphic Tab).
     
  5. Make sure the option is not checked (it looks like thisAOL Grapgic Option Box).
     
  6. Press the APPLY button at the bottom of the window and then the OK button.
     
  7. Now either press the back button or click here to return to the tour.

Option 3: Use an external Web browser - You can keep your AOL connection to the Internet and use a different browser. First minimize your AOL window. Then run a different Web browser, either Microsoft Internet Explorer or Netscape Navigator.
